How much do associate qa engineer j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 2, 2026, the average hourly pay for associate qa engineer in Virginia is $32.26,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$25.72 and $37.16 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Associate Qa Engineer vs QA Tester?

AspectAssociate Qa EngineerQA Tester
Required CredentialsTypically a bachelor's degree in Computer Science or related field; some certifications like ISTQB are commonHigh school diploma or equivalent; certifications like ISTQB are also common but less frequently required
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with development teams, involved in test planning, automation, and process improvementPrimarily executes test cases, reports bugs, and verifies fixes
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across software development companies, especially in roles involving quality assurance and testingCommon in software companies, often as entry-level testing roles

The Associate Qa Engineer typically has a broader role involving test planning and automation, requiring more technical skills and collaboration. In contrast, a QA Tester mainly focuses on executing tests and reporting issues. Both roles are essential in software quality assurance but differ in scope and responsibilities.

What are Associate QA Engineers?

Associate QA Engineers are entry-level professionals responsible for testing software to ensure it meets quality standards before release. They create and execute test cases, report bugs, and work closely with developers to resolve issues. Their role is crucial in identifying problems early in the development process to improve product reliability and user satisfaction. Associate QA Engineers typically use various testing tools and may be involved in both manual and automated testing.

What are some common challenges faced by Associate QA Engineers when working with cross-functional teams?

Associate QA Engineers often collaborate with developers, product managers, and designers to ensure software quality. A common challenge is clearly communicating defects or requirements, especially when different teams use technical jargon or have different priorities. Balancing tight project deadlines with thorough testing can also be demanding. Being proactive in asking questions and fostering open communication helps Associate QA Engineers navigate these challenges and contribute effectively to the team's success.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Associate QA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Associate QA Engineer, you need a strong understanding of software testing principles, attention to detail, and a foundational knowledge of programming or scripting languages, often supported by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with testing tools such as Selenium, Jira, or TestRail, and knowledge of automated testing frameworks or ISTQB certification are typically required. Effective communication, problem-solving abilities, and a collaborative mindset help you excel in cross-functional teams and adapt to changing project needs. These skills ensure the delivery of high-quality software products by identifying and resolving issues efficiently throughout the development lifecycle.
